"Clean eating," "lifestyle changes," and "wellness resets" often became code words for calorie restriction and weight loss. People were told to listen to their bodies, but only if their bodies wanted green juice and intense workouts. This pseudo-wellness promoted the idea that a larger body was proof of a lack of discipline or a failure to live a healthy life.

The intersection of body positivity and wellness lifestyle has far-reaching benefits. For one, it helps to reduce the stigma surrounding mental health and body image issues. By promoting self-acceptance and self-care, individuals feel more empowered to prioritize their well-being and seek help when needed. Additionally, this combined approach encourages individuals to focus on what their bodies can do, rather than how they look. This shift in perspective can lead to a more positive and inclusive attitude towards health and fitness.
